Ordinals
beta
Sat 1399040419863550
decimal
349616.419863550
degree
0°139616′848″419863550‴
percentile
66.62097244773786%
name
dybpxbefuyt
cycle
0
epoch
1
period
173
block
349616
offset
419863550
timestamp
2015-03-28 08:06:32 UTC
rarity
common
prev
next